Outside Appointment Scheduler - Full Time - On-site


Position Summary:

Under the direction of the Clinic Supervisor, the Appointment Scheduler maintains the participant schedule for external consult appointments when requested by clinic primary care providers, specialists, and other medical providers (All appointment requests must be approved by EveryAge Providers prior to scheduling). Obtains information from external clinics, specialists, and other medical providers. Accepts other duties as assigned by the Clinic Supervisor.

Essential Duties and Responsibilities:

1. Is knowledgeable of and supports the philosophy, purpose, mission, goals, and policies of EveryAge and their PACE Organizations.

2. Submits referrals and schedules appointments for initial consultations, follow-up visits, and screening/diagnostic exams with external healthcare providers. Makes effort to keep daytime appointment slots between 10:00AM and 2:30PM when appointment transportation will be provided by EveryAge PACE Organizations.

3. Generates authorizations and submits other supportive documentation needed to secure appointments with external providers and facilities.

4. Collaborates with team RN Care Managers and/or Clinic Supervisor regarding upcoming procedures once scheduled (i.e. colonoscopy, cataract surgery, ultrasound-guided pain management injections, etc.) to ensure pre-procedure steps are communicated and followed.

5. Notifies team RN Care Managers and/or Clinic Supervisor as needed regarding incomplete orders, clarification requests from external providers, and clinical questions from participants/caregivers.

6. Prepares daily and weekly appointment sheets and distributes these documents to appropriate departments timely.

7. Maintains appointment spreadsheets for upcoming dates, documenting changes that include cancellations and rescheduled appointments.

8. Retrieves office visit progress notes and exam reports from external providers, then forwards these documents to team RN Care Managers to address recommendations received.

9. Receives office visit progress notes and exam reports from RN Care Managers once recommendations have been addressed and forwards these documents to Clinic Scheduler or designee to be scanned into the corresponding medical records.

10. Maintains the appointment schedule in each participant’s medical record to reflect accurate appointment dates and times.

11. Prepares and distributes upcoming appointment reminder lists to participants and/or caregivers.

12. Facilitates weekly appointment meetings with interdepartmental staff to preview upcoming appointments and to identify any special accommodations needed (i.e. appointment chaperone, stretcher transport, etc.) in advance of the appointment date.

13. Maintains schedule for bi-monthly onsite podiatry clinic and coordinates these visits with podiatry provider.

14. Identifies trends in appointment cancellations and notifies team RN Care Managers.

15. Notifies Business Office Coordinator or designee about contract and billing issues that affect scheduling external appointments and assists with resolution as needed.

16. Participates in departmental quality improvement projects and collects data about appointment scheduling as requested.

17. Maintains current list of participants who are to receive new or repaired eyeglasses following an eye exam, ensuring delivery of the eyeglasses to participants.

Minimum Education:

High school diploma or equivalent is required.

Some college or business school is strongly preferred.

Minimum Requirements:

Minimum age of 18 years or older is required for this position due to Department of Labor regulations.

Minimum of one year working with the frail or elderly.

Two (2) years clerical or business experience, preferably in a health care environment is preferred.

Experience with a personal computer, various software applications, email, facsimile, and copier.

Intermediate to advanced computer skills.
